KickJava   Java API By Example, From Geeks To Geeks.

Java > Open Source Codes > net > javacoding > jspider > api > event > resource > ResourceRelatedEvent


1 package net.javacoding.jspider.api.event.resource;
2
3
4 import net.javacoding.jspider.api.event.EventVisitor;
5 import net.javacoding.jspider.api.event.JSpiderEvent;
6 import net.javacoding.jspider.api.model.Resource;
7
8 import java.net.URL JavaDoc;
9
10
11 /**
12  *
13  * $Id: ResourceRelatedEvent.java,v 1.3 2003/04/07 15:50:46 vanrogu Exp $
14  *
15  * @author Günther Van Roey
16  */

17 public abstract class ResourceRelatedEvent extends JSpiderEvent {
18
19     protected Resource resource;
20
21     public ResourceRelatedEvent(Resource resource) {
22         this.resource = resource;
23     }
24
25     public URL JavaDoc getURL() {
26         return resource.getURL();
27     }
28
29     public void accept(EventVisitor visitor) {
30         visitor.visit(this);
31     }
32
33     public String JavaDoc toString() {
34         return super.toString() + " " + getComment();
35     }
36
37 }
38
Popular Tags